Rodobo International, Inc. Completes Acquisitions of three Chinese Dairy Companies Which will Expand the Company's Production Capacity From 200 Tons to 1,200 Tons Per Day

Rodobo International, Inc.
2010-02-08 21:27 847

HARBIN, China, Feb. 8 /PRNewswire-Asia/ -- Rodobo International, Inc. (OTC Bulletin Board: RDBO) announced its completion of the acquisition of three dairy companies in the People's Republic of China (the "Acquisitions"), through the mergers of Ewenkeqi Beixue Dairy Co, Ltd ("Ewenkeqi Beixue"), Hulunbeier Beixue Dairy Co., Ltd ("Hulunbeier Beixue"), and Hulunbeier Hailaer Beixue Dairy Factory ("Hulunbeier Hailaer Beixue"), hereinafter collectively referred to as "Beixue Group", into the Company's wholly owned subsidiary Tengshun Technology and Development Co., Ltd. ("Tengshun Tech"). After the Acquisitions, Rodobo's daily processing capacity of raw milk is expected to increase by five folds, from the current 200 tons per day, to about 1,200 tons per day.

Pursuant to the Equity Transfer Agreements entered into on February 5, 2010, the Company paid RMB2,100,000 in cash and issued 10,600,000 shares of the Company's common stock (the "Common Stock") and 2,000,000 shares of Series A Preferred Stock in exchange for 100% of the equity interest in Beixue Group composed of Ewenkeqi Beixue, Hulunbeier Beixue and Hulunbeier Hailaer Beixue. Based on independent valuation reports issued by Beijing Haohai Tongfang Assets Appraisal Co., Ltd, dated as of February 4, 2010, Beixue Group has a total net asset value of over USD 30 million.

About Rodobo

Rodobo is a leading producer and distributor of powdered milk formula products in China. The Company is currently one of the largest non-state-owned dairy companies in China and its major products include Formula Milk Powder for infants, children, middle-aged and elderly people in China and Whole Milk Powder.

About Beixue Group

Beixue Group is principally engaged in the production, manufacturing and distribution of milk powder and is one of the largest companies in term of production capacity based in Inner Mongolia Province. With more than 200 employees, Beixue Group has raw milk processing capacity of 1000 tons per day and has developed markets in over 10 provinces.
